White or gray fuzzy patches on Neon Pothos potting mix look alarming, but they are usually saprophytic fungi breaking down organic matter in constantly moist soil-not a mold infection of the smooth chartreuse leaves themselves. Epipremnum aureum ‘Neon’ can look perfectly healthy above the rim while the surface tells you the wet-dry cycle is off.

First step: scrape off the visible mold with a spoon, discard it in the trash, and pause watering until the top 1–2 inches (2.5–5 cm) of mix feel dry to the touch - the same dry-check standard in our Neon Pothos watering guide. Neon Pothos tolerates missed drinks better than chronically soggy roots. Do not reach for fungicide until you have confirmed the plant is declining and ruled out simple overwatering.

What mold on soil looks like on Neon Pothos

White or gray saprophytic mold vs. green algae

Typical harmless surface mold:

  • White, gray, or occasionally tan fuzzy or thread-like growth on the top 1–2 cm of soil
  • Patchy coverage that may spread after watering or in humid rooms
  • Firm chartreuse heart-shaped leaves on trailing vines above the soil line
  • No musty rotten smell when you sniff near the drainage hole

Green algae on the pot rim or soil surface feels slimy, not cottony. It needs constant light moisture and often appears in dim rooms - the same slow-dry conditions that grow mold on Neon Pothos. Fix both by drying the surface and slightly increasing bright indirect light per our light guide.

Signs the wet soil is stressing the plant-not just hosting cosmetic fungus:

  • Lower chartreuse leaves turning yellow while soil stays wet
  • Soft, collapsed stems at the soil line
  • Limp trailing vines despite moist mix - a classic overwatering pattern on pothos
  • Tiny black flies rising when you water or shift the pot - see fungus gnats when flies co-occur with surface fuzz
  • Electric-lime color fading to pale yellow-green in a dim corner while the surface never dries

Surface mold on healthy Neon Pothos rarely climbs smooth waxy stems or leaf blades. If you see fuzzy growth on living leaf tissue, that is a different problem - usually high humidity with poor airflow - not the same as white film on potting mix alone.

Companion signs (gnats, musty smell, damp surface)

Mold and fungus gnats often appear together on pothos - not because the mold caused the gnats, but because both thrive in the same damp organic potting mix. A faint musty smell from the surface usually fades once the top layer aerates. A sour rotten odor from drain holes points toward root decline - investigate root rot instead of treating surface fungus alone.

Why Neon Pothos gets mold on soil

Neon Pothos is a fast-growing trailing vine in the Araceae family that stores moisture in its stems and roots, so it survives brief dry spells - but that same forgiveness makes it easy to overwater. Many owners water on a calendar instead of checking the pot, especially in low-light rooms where evaporation slows and the top layer can stay damp for two weeks or longer.

Surface mold appears when three conditions overlap:

  • Persistent moisture on the topsoil from overhead watering that wets the mix surface, poor drainage, or a decorative outer pot holding water in the saucer
  • Organic debris from fallen chartreuse leaves, old peat, or bark fines that fungi can colonize
  • Limited airflow around crowded hanging baskets, shelf clusters, or pots pushed against walls

Saprophytic fungi feed on dead organic matter in potting soil and do not harm living plants. They are part of normal potting-soil ecology and do not need to infect living pothos tissue to survive. The mold is a moisture and hygiene signal, not proof that your Neon Pothos has a foliar disease.

Chartreuse cultivar slow dry-down in low light

Neon Pothos is marketed for dim corners, but low light slows how fast the vine uses water. The electric-lime foliage can stay vibrant while the top inch of mix stays wet for days - mold appears before obvious yellow leaves. Clemson HGIC notes pothos soil should dry between each watering; in a north-facing room that dry-down may take fourteen to twenty-one days while a weekly watering habit keeps the surface saturated.

Chartreuse color loss toward pale yellow-green is an early stress signal tied to chronic wetness - not a separate disease. If mold and color fade appear together, treat the moisture rhythm first. Do not assume mold is harmless when chartreuse color has already faded to pale yellow-green on wet soil.

Grow-light shortcut: A small full-spectrum grow light four to six hours daily above a north-facing Neon Pothos can shorten dry-down by one to three days without bleaching chartreuse leaves - enough to break the mold cycle when relocation to a brighter window is not possible. Pair the light with the same top 1–2 inch dry-check before every drink.

Overwatering, trailing-vine debris, dense mix, and decorative covers

Neon Pothos is especially prone to surface mold when:

  • Trailing vines drop leaves onto the soil surface, where they decay in the damp layer - unlike rosette-form plants, pothos debris accumulates across a wide soil footprint in hanging baskets
  • Heavy peat-based mix in an oversized pot holds water at the surface long after the owner thinks the plant is “due” for water - our soil guide covers airy perlite-rich mixes that dry evenly
  • Cache pots without drainage trap runoff and keep the upper layer saturated
  • Overhead pours wet the surface and knock debris from smooth chartreuse leaves onto the mix below

The same wet conditions that grow mold also invite fungus gnats. Treat both by drying the surface and clearing debris - not by spraying foliage.

Neon vs. Golden Pothos in the same window: Solid-green Golden Pothos uses water faster than the chartreuse cultivar in identical light. If you water both on the same weekly calendar, Neon Pothos often keeps a wet surface while Golden Pothos looks fine - mold on Neon alone is a common outcome in multi-cultivar households.

How to confirm the cause

Work through these checks before changing pots or spraying chemicals:

  1. Plant vigor - Are new chartreuse leaves unfurling firm and bright? Firm stems and active tip growth suggest the roots are still functioning despite surface mold.
  2. Soil moisture depth - Push your finger 1–2 inches (2.5–5 cm) into the mix. If it feels cool and damp several days after the last watering, the pot is drying too slowly for your room and light level.
  3. Pot weight - Lift the container. A heavy pot days after watering indicates saturated mix; a light pot with mold may mean you recently watered the surface while deeper soil was still wet.
  4. Debris scan - Look for yellowed pothos leaves, petiole stubs, or bark chunks on the soil surface feeding the fungus.
  5. Drainage check - Confirm the pot has open holes and that no standing water sits in the saucer or outer decorative sleeve.
  6. Gnat test - Tap the pot rim or water lightly; if small flies hover, chronic surface moisture is confirmed.
  7. Light level - Dim placement extends dry-down; if mold recurs in a north corner, compare against our not enough light guide before assuming contaminated soil.
  8. Root smell (only if leaves are declining) - If multiple chartreuse leaves yellow or stems soften, gently slide the root ball partway out. Sour, rotten odor means investigate root rot - not just scrape mold.

If the plant is vigorous, only the surface is fuzzy, and soil dries reasonably between waterings, you have confirmed cosmetic saprophytic mold tied to recent overwatering or debris - not an emergency repot.

Lookalike symptoms to rule out

Powdery mildew on leaves forms a dry white dust on leaf surfaces, not a fuzzy mat on soil. Pothos rarely gets powdery mildew indoors; confirm location before treating foliage.

Mealybugs look like white cotton patches on stem nodes and leaf axils - attached to living tissue, not scattered across soil. Alcohol on a swab removes them; scraping soil does not.

Mineral crust on soil appears as hard white or tan deposits from hard tap water or excess fertilizer - not fluffy threads. Flush the pot with plain water during the next dry cycle if salts crust the surface.

Perlite granules on the soil surface can look like white specks from a distance. Perlite is hard and inert; mold is soft and fuzzy when touched with a dry finger.

Root rot shares wet-soil causes with mold but adds declining plant tissue: widespread yellow leaves, black mushy roots, and sour odor. Surface mold can coexist with early root stress - do not assume roots are fine forever just because chartreuse leaves still look bright today.

First fix for Neon Pothos

Scrape off the moldy top layer, then let the top 1–2 inches of potting mix dry before you water again.

Use a spoon or small trowel to remove roughly the top 1 cm of affected soil and discard it in the trash - not the compost pile, where spores can spread. UMN Extension recommends letting the surface dry before the next watering when harmless mold appears on houseplant soil. Wipe the pot rim if mold clung to the edge. Do not replace the scraped layer with wet mix; leave the surface open to air.

Wash hands after handling moldy soil. Neon Pothos contains insoluble calcium oxalates that irritate skin and are toxic to pets if ingested - avoid letting cats or dogs lick scraped debris. If a pet eats moldy soil or pothos leaf litter, contact your veterinarian or the ASPCA Animal Poison Control Center with what was consumed.

Then stop watering until the top 1–2 inches feel dry. On Neon Pothos in medium indirect light, that often means waiting seven to ten days; in low light it may take longer. The plant will tolerate this pause better than another soak into already wet roots.

This single step addresses the immediate fungus food source and starts correcting the moisture rhythm. Secondary actions come only after the surface stays dry for several days.

Step-by-step recovery

Once you have scraped mold and paused watering:

  1. Remove fallen leaves and vine debris from the soil surface so fungi have less organic matter to colonize. Keep the soil surface free of dead leaves and stems.
  2. Empty saucers and cache pots within thirty minutes of watering so the bottom of the mix is not re-saturated from below.
  3. Shift to bottom-watering or soil-line watering if overhead pours keep the surface soggy. Set the pot in a bowl of water for fifteen to thirty minutes, then lift it out and drain fully.
  4. Improve airflow by spacing crowded Neon Pothos pots on shelves or running gentle room circulation - stagnant humid pockets slow surface drying.
  5. Brighten indirect light slightly if the plant sits in deep shade. More light increases water use and helps maintain chartreuse color without requiring direct sun that can bleach the cultivar.
  6. Refresh only the top inch with dry, well-draining mix after the rest of the pot has dried - optional if mold was mild and the scrape removed most growth.
  7. Set yellow sticky traps if fungus gnats appeared with the mold; traps catch adults while drying soil breaks the larval cycle per our fungus gnats guide.
  8. Inspect roots only if stems soften or yellowing spreads despite a dry surface. Trim black mushy roots, repot into fresh airy mix, and use a right-sized pot - not an emergency step for cosmetic mold alone.

Do not fertilize a stressed Neon Pothos hoping to push new growth. Salt buildup and soft tissue from overwatering both worsen when fertilizer is added to wet, damaged roots.

Recovery timeline

Surface mold should not reappear within one to two weeks once the top layer stays dry and debris is cleared. You may see a faint musty smell fade as the mix aerates.

Fungus gnat counts usually drop within two to three weeks of consistent surface drying. Full gnat control can take a month because of overlapping generations.

Judge Neon Pothos recovery by new growth, not old soil appearance:

  • New chartreuse leaves unfurl firm and bright within two to three weeks
  • Trailing vines stop limping between waterings
  • Yellowing stops spreading from lower leaves

Persistent mold every few days after scraping means the watering rhythm or pot setup still keeps the surface wet - adjust care before repotting.

Mistakes to avoid

Do not drench the pot with fungicide or cinnamon for harmless surface mold - the environmental fix is drying soil, not killing spores that will return while conditions stay wet.

Do not keep watering on the same schedule because “pothos likes moisture.” Neon Pothos prefers soil allowed to dry between each watering; calendar watering in cool, dim rooms is the most common mold trigger.

Do not leave spent trailing leaves on the soil to “compost in place.” They decay into fungus food in closed indoor pots.

Do not assume mold proves the bag of potting soil was contaminated. Spores are ubiquitous indoors; they grow when moisture and organic matter meet.

Do not repot on day one for a healthy plant with surface fuzz. Repotting into fresh mix without fixing watering often brings mold back within weeks.

Do not ignore fungus gnats as harmless because the chartreuse vine looks fine. Gnats signal the same wet conditions that eventually stress pothos roots.

Do not compost scraped moldy soil - discard it in household trash to avoid spreading spores outdoors.

How to prevent mold on Neon Pothos soil

Match watering to how fast your pot dries in your light:

  • Check the top 1–2 inches before every drink instead of counting days
  • In bright indirect light, expect roughly seven to ten days between waterings; in low light, fourteen to twenty-one days is common
  • Use well-draining mix with perlite and a pot only slightly larger than the root ball - see our soil guide
  • Bottom-water or pour at the soil line to keep the surface drier
  • Promptly remove yellow or dropped leaves from trailing vines
  • Space pots for airflow on shelves and hanging hooks
  • Empty saucers after every watering

Provide appropriate light for indoor plants so the vine uses moisture at a pace that matches your watering habit. A dry surface between waterings is the most reliable long-term mold prevention on Neon Pothos - not periodic scraping alone.

When to worry

Escalate beyond scraping and drying when:

  • Stems turn mushy at the soil line while mix is wet - black slimy crown tissue with mold means investigate rot, not just surface fungus
  • Many chartreuse leaves yellow within days despite your pause in watering
  • The plant wilts with wet soil - a sign damaged roots cannot take up water
  • Mold returns within forty-eight hours of scraping and you already extended the dry interval - inspect roots and pot size
  • Strong rotten smell comes from the drainage hole
  • Fungus gnats swarm every time you water despite dry surface attempts

Those patterns point to overwatering injury or root rot, not cosmetic saprophytic mold alone. Trim affected roots, repot into fresh airy mix, and reduce watering frequency going forward per our root rot guide.

Escalation summary: Cosmetic surface mold on firm chartreuse vines → scrape and dry-down (routine). Mold returns within forty-eight hours despite corrected watering → unpot and inspect roots this week; repot into fresh airy mix if the lower half never dries. Sour smell, soft stems at the soil line, or limp vines on wet mix → same-day unpot inspection per the root rot guide - do not scrape-and-wait alone. Chartreuse color already faded to pale yellow-green on chronically wet soil → treat moisture as urgent even if mold looks mild.

Cosmetic white fuzz on vigorous Neon Pothos with firm trailing vines is not urgent. Fix moisture, clear debris, and monitor new growth.

FAQs

Is Neon Pothos mold the same as green algae on the soil?

No. Saprophytic mold is cottony white or gray fuzz on damp peat. Green algae feels slimy and coats the pot rim or soil surface in dim, constantly wet pots. Both signal slow surface dry-down on Neon Pothos - fix with scrape-and-dry plus brighter indirect light - but algae is not fungal mold and neither climbs smooth chartreuse leaf blades.

Why does mold keep coming back on my Neon Pothos after I scrape it?

Scraping removes visible growth but not the wet conditions that feed spores. If the top 1–2 inches of mix stay damp for days, fallen leaves decay on the surface, or a cachepot holds standing water, saprophytic fungi return within a week. Fix the dry-down rhythm in our watering guide before scraping again.

Is white mold on Neon Pothos soil the same as root rot?

No. Surface mold with firm chartreuse vines, no sour smell, and dry-down between waterings is cosmetic fungus on wet topsoil. Root rot adds limp vines while soil stays wet, yellow lower leaves, mushy stems at the soil line, and a rotten odor when you lift the plant. Both share wet-soil causes but different urgency - use the decision table above when unsure.

Should I use cinnamon or fungicide on Neon Pothos soil mold?

Not as a first fix. Harmless surface mold clears when you scrape the top layer and let the mix dry - chemical sprays treat spores while the surface stays wet. Reserve fungicide for confirmed foliar disease, not saprophytic fuzz on potting mix. Drying soil and correcting watering is the extension-backed fix.

How do I prevent mold on Neon Pothos soil next time?

Water only when the top 1–2 inches of mix dry, remove spent leaves from trailing vines promptly, and improve airflow around crowded shelf or hanging pots. Bottom-water or pour at the soil line so the surface stays drier between drinks. Bright indirect light - or a grow light in north-facing rooms - helps the chartreuse vine use moisture faster.
